November 2024 in returns
November 2024 produced the single broadest advance in this entire record, and it was crypto that made it extraordinary. 79 of 80 coins finished green — 99% participation, a figure no other month approaches. Bitcoin rose 37.1%, Ethereum 47.0% and Solana 40.9%, but the majors were the modest part of it: Stellar gained 468.2%, Algorand 288.3%, XRP 282.9%, Hedera 267.3%, Cardano 215.7% and Sandbox 174.5%. Equities joined without hesitation — the Russell 2000 up 10.8%, the Dow 7.5%, the Nasdaq 6.2% — with 620 of 866 stocks (72%) higher and the VIX collapsing 41.7%.
The equity leaders were the same high-beta complex October had been accumulating, now paid off in full: Rocket Lab +154.9%, AppLovin +98.8%, Coinbase +65.2%, Palantir +61.4%, Robinhood +59.8%, MicroStrategy +58.5%. Almost nothing fell, and what did was defensive or foreign — Monolithic Power -25.2%, Bayer -21.8%, Moderna -20.8%. Whatever the trigger, the response was uniform rather than selective, which is what separates a repricing of risk appetite itself from a rotation between sectors. Months like this are exhilarating and rarely repeat; the hangover arrived immediately, and the coins that led here would spend most of 2025 giving it back.
